Predators


I have thankfully missed out on all of the recent Alien vs Predator, Predator vs Predator and Predator vs Erkle films. In fact my sole knowledge of the Predator is Arnie fighting them on VHS. But when I heard that Robert Rodriguez had produced the film and it was staring art house muser Adrien Brody I thought it could be interesting, like maybe Brody falls in love with a Predator, only to have it break his heart, leave his con gang and cause him to go on an enchanted train journey across the indianesque subcontinent of the Predator home world. I thought he may even play the piano, while on the run from the space Nazis.

Sadly Hollywood again missed a trick, with none of the above taking place. What you get instead is a fairly intelligent genre film with an unnervingly gruff talking Brody. Perhaps it wasn't intentional, maybe he was just hungover the whole shoot? I know I would be.

Either way I would've given this film 5 stars if it had 100% more Arnie.
